/linux/drivers/staging/octeon/ |
H A D | Makefile | 10 obj-${CONFIG_OCTEON_ETHERNET} := octeon-ethernet.o 12 octeon-ethernet-y := ethernet.o 13 octeon-ethernet-y += ethernet-mdio.o 14 octeon-ethernet-y += ethernet-mem.o 15 octeon-ethernet-y += ethernet-rgmii.o 16 octeon-ethernet-y += ethernet-rx.o 17 octeon-ethernet-y += ethernet-sgmii.o 18 octeon-ethernet-y += ethernet-spi.o 19 octeon-ethernet-y += ethernet-tx.o
|
/linux/arch/mips/boot/dts/cavium-octeon/ |
H A D | octeon_68xx.dts | 11 compatible = "cavium,octeon-6880"; 23 compatible = "cavium,octeon-6880-ciu2"; 36 compatible = "cavium,octeon-3860-gpio"; 56 compatible = "cavium,octeon-3860-mdio"; 112 compatible = "cavium,octeon-3860-mdio"; 156 compatible = "cavium,octeon-3860-mdio"; 200 compatible = "cavium,octeon-3860-mdio"; 244 compatible = "cavium,octeon-5750-mix"; 256 compatible = "cavium,octeon-3860-pip"; 262 compatible = "cavium,octeon-3860-pip-interface"; [all …]
|
H A D | octeon_3xxx.dtsi | 7 compatible = "cavium,octeon-3860"; 19 compatible = "cavium,octeon-3860-ciu"; 31 compatible = "cavium,octeon-3860-gpio"; 51 compatible = "cavium,octeon-3860-mdio"; 58 compatible = "cavium,octeon-3860-pip"; 64 compatible = "cavium,octeon-3860-pip-interface"; 70 compatible = "cavium,octeon-3860-pip-port"; 75 compatible = "cavium,octeon-3860-pip-port"; 80 compatible = "cavium,octeon-3860-pip-port"; 87 compatible = "cavium,octeon-3860-pip-interface"; [all …]
|
H A D | octeon_3xxx.dts | 107 compatible = "cavium,octeon-3860-mdio"; 155 compatible = "cavium,octeon-5750-mix"; 167 compatible = "cavium,octeon-5750-mix"; 207 compatible = "cavium,octeon-3860-pip-port"; 214 compatible = "cavium,octeon-3860-pip-port"; 219 compatible = "cavium,octeon-3860-pip-port"; 224 compatible = "cavium,octeon-3860-pip-port"; 229 compatible = "cavium,octeon-3860-pip-port"; 234 compatible = "cavium,octeon-3860-pip-port"; 239 compatible = "cavium,octeon-3860-pip-port"; [all …]
|
/linux/drivers/usb/dwc3/ |
H A D | dwc3-octeon.c | 263 static int dwc3_octeon_setup(struct dwc3_octeon *octeon, in dwc3_octeon_setup() argument 269 struct device *dev = octeon->dev; in dwc3_octeon_setup() 270 void __iomem *uctl_ctl_reg = octeon->base + USBDRD_UCTL_CTL; in dwc3_octeon_setup() 271 void __iomem *uctl_host_cfg_reg = octeon->base + USBDRD_UCTL_HOST_CFG; in dwc3_octeon_setup() 357 dwc3_octeon_config_gpio(((__force uintptr_t)octeon->base >> 24) & 1, in dwc3_octeon_setup() 388 static void dwc3_octeon_set_endian_mode(struct dwc3_octeon *octeon) in dwc3_octeon_set_endian_mode() argument 391 void __iomem *uctl_shim_cfg_reg = octeon->base + USBDRD_UCTL_SHIM_CFG; in dwc3_octeon_set_endian_mode() 403 static void dwc3_octeon_phy_reset(struct dwc3_octeon *octeon) in dwc3_octeon_phy_reset() argument 406 void __iomem *uctl_ctl_reg = octeon->base + USBDRD_UCTL_CTL; in dwc3_octeon_phy_reset() 417 struct dwc3_octeon *octeon; in dwc3_octeon_probe() local [all …]
|
/linux/Documentation/devicetree/bindings/net/ |
H A D | cavium-pip.txt | 10 - compatible: "cavium,octeon-3860-pip" 21 - compatible: "cavium,octeon-3860-pip-interface" 32 - compatible: "cavium,octeon-3860-pip-port" 49 compatible = "cavium,octeon-3860-pip"; 55 compatible = "cavium,octeon-3860-pip-interface"; 61 compatible = "cavium,octeon-3860-pip-port"; 67 compatible = "cavium,octeon-3860-pip-port"; 73 compatible = "cavium,octeon-3860-pip-port"; 79 compatible = "cavium,octeon-3860-pip-port"; 87 compatible = "cavium,octeon-3860-pip-interface"; [all …]
|
H A D | cavium-mix.txt | 4 - compatible: "cavium,octeon-5750-mix" 25 compatible = "cavium,octeon-5750-mix";
|
/linux/arch/mips/cavium-octeon/crypto/ |
H A D | Makefile | 6 obj-y += octeon-crypto.o 8 obj-$(CONFIG_CRYPTO_MD5_OCTEON) += octeon-md5.o 9 obj-$(CONFIG_CRYPTO_SHA1_OCTEON) += octeon-sha1.o 10 obj-$(CONFIG_CRYPTO_SHA256_OCTEON) += octeon-sha256.o 11 obj-$(CONFIG_CRYPTO_SHA512_OCTEON) += octeon-sha512.o
|
/linux/arch/mips/cavium-octeon/ |
H A D | Makefile | 12 obj-y := cpu.o setup.o octeon-platform.o octeon-irq.o csrc-octeon.o 13 obj-y += dma-octeon.o 14 obj-y += octeon-memcpy.o
|
/linux/Documentation/devicetree/bindings/mips/cavium/ |
H A D | uctl.txt | 4 - compatible: "cavium,octeon-6335-uctl" 24 compatible = "cavium,octeon-6335-uctl"; 35 compatible = "cavium,octeon-6335-ehci","usb-ehci"; 41 compatible = "cavium,octeon-6335-ohci","usb-ohci";
|
H A D | sata-uctl.txt | 17 - compatible: "cavium,octeon-7130-sata-uctl" 29 compatible = "cavium,octeon-7130-sata-uctl"; 37 compatible = "cavium,octeon-7130-ahci";
|
H A D | bootbus.txt | 7 - compatible: "cavium,octeon-3860-bootbus" 27 - compatible: "cavium,octeon-3860-bootbus-config" 70 compatible = "cavium,octeon-3860-bootbus"; 86 compatible = "cavium,octeon-3860-bootbus-config"; 106 compatible = "cavium,octeon-3860-bootbus-config";
|
H A D | dma-engine.txt | 8 - compatible: "cavium,octeon-5750-bootbus-dma" 18 compatible = "cavium,octeon-5750-bootbus-dma";
|
H A D | ciu3.txt | 4 - compatible: "cavium,octeon-7890-ciu3" 18 compatible = "cavium,octeon-7890-ciu3";
|
H A D | ciu.txt | 4 - compatible: "cavium,octeon-3860-ciu" 18 compatible = "cavium,octeon-3860-ciu";
|
H A D | ciu2.txt | 4 - compatible: "cavium,octeon-6880-ciu2" 18 compatible = "cavium,octeon-6880-ciu2";
|
H A D | cib.txt | 4 - compatible: "cavium,octeon-7130-cib" 25 compatible = "cavium,octeon-7130-cib";
|
/linux/Documentation/devicetree/bindings/usb/ |
H A D | octeon-usb.txt | 7 - compatible: must be "cavium,octeon-5750-usbn" 38 - compatible: must be "cavium,octeon-5750-usbc" 48 compatible = "cavium,octeon-5750-usbn"; 57 compatible = "cavium,octeon-5750-usbc";
|
H A D | dwc3-cavium.txt | 4 - compatible: Should contain "cavium,octeon-7130-usb-uctl" 13 compatible = "cavium,octeon-7130-usb-uctl"; 23 compatible = "cavium,octeon-7130-xhci", "snps,dwc3";
|
/linux/Documentation/devicetree/bindings/i2c/ |
H A D | i2c-octeon.txt | 3 - compatible: "cavium,octeon-3860-twsi" 9 compatible: "cavium,octeon-7890-twsi" 27 compatible = "cavium,octeon-3860-twsi";
|
/linux/Documentation/devicetree/bindings/mmc/ |
H A D | cavium-mmc.txt | 11 cavium,octeon-6130-mmc 12 cavium,octeon-7890-mmc 29 - cavium,octeon-6130-mmc-slot : use mmc-slot instead
|
/linux/arch/mips/pci/ |
H A D | Makefile | 48 obj-$(CONFIG_CAVIUM_OCTEON_SOC) += pci-octeon.o pcie-octeon.o 51 obj-$(CONFIG_CAVIUM_OCTEON_SOC) += msi-octeon.o
|
/linux/Documentation/devicetree/bindings/spi/ |
H A D | spi-octeon.txt | 4 - compatible : "cavium,octeon-3010-spi" 15 compatible = "cavium,octeon-3010-spi";
|
/linux/drivers/i2c/busses/ |
H A D | Makefile | 124 i2c-octeon-objs := i2c-octeon-core.o i2c-octeon-platdrv.o 125 obj-$(CONFIG_I2C_OCTEON) += i2c-octeon.o 126 i2c-thunderx-objs := i2c-octeon-core.o i2c-thunderx-pcidrv.o
|
/linux/Documentation/devicetree/bindings/gpio/ |
H A D | cavium-octeon-gpio.txt | 4 - compatible: "cavium,octeon-3860-gpio" 32 compatible = "cavium,octeon-3860-gpio";
|